The cost of commercial siding installation in Berkeley, CA can vary significantly based on several factors. Whether you're updating an existing building or constructing a new one, understanding the elements that influence the overall cost can help you budget more effectively. This guide will break down the key factors affecting the cost and provide an overview of common tasks and their associated costs.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Material Type: The choice between vinyl, wood, metal, or fiber cement siding can greatly influence the cost.
  • Building Size: Larger buildings require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Berkeley, CA can impact the total cost of installation.
  • Design Complexity: Intricate designs or custom features can add to the expense.
  • Permit Fees: Local regulations may require permits, which can add to the cost.
  • Preparation Work: Removing old siding or repairing the underlying structure can increase costs.
  • Insulation Needs: Adding insulation can improve energy efficiency but will also add to the cost.

Task Average Cost (Berkeley, CA)
Vinyl Siding Installation $6 - $8 per square foot
Wood Siding Installation $10 - $14 per square foot
Metal Siding Installation $8 - $12 per square foot
Fiber Cement Siding Installation $9 - $13 per square foot
Siding Removal $1 - $2 per square foot
Insulation Installation $1.50 - $3 per square foot
Permit Fees $200 - $500
